Properties added with record_testsuite_property are not included in the json report #88

I added a property with this fixture:

@pytest.fixture(autouse=True, scope="session")
def suite_run_id(record_testsuite_property):
    this_suite_run_id = str(uuid.uuid4())
    record_testsuite_property("test_suite_run_id", this_suite_run_id)
    return this_suite_run_id

Pytest was called with:

pytest --log-cli-level info --junitxml=logs/results/test-results.xml --json-report --json-report-file logs/results/test-results.json --json-report-omit log

The property test_suite_run_id does not appear in the json report, but it does appear in the xml report.

However, properties added with record_property are included, as seen with test_case_run_id.

Below I have added the json and xml reports
